Nov 25, 2019 The largest copper mine in Africa, Kansanshi is owned and operated by Kansanshi Mining PLC, which is 80 owned by a First Quantum subsidiary. The remaining 20 is owned by a subsidiary of ZCCM. The mine is located approximately 6 miles north of the town of Solwezi and 112 miles to the northwest of the Copperbelt town of Chingola.

Copper processing is a complicated process that begins with mining of the ore less than 1 copper and ends with sheets of 99.99 pure copper called cathodes, which will ultimately be made into products for everyday use.The most common types of ore, copper oxide and copper sulfide, undergo two different processes, hydrometallurgy and pyrometallurgy, respectively, due to the different ...

Oct 11, 2020 According to Energy and Mines Ministry, Peru has 48 mining projects under development seven are in their first years of construction and the rest will start in the perioid 2020-2025 worth a total of 57.7 billion in investment. Of the new mining investments expected to be developed, 40.9 billion will be allocated to copper projects, or 71 ...
